Cio - group and bgiuk functions

London
Bupa
€150,000 a year

Offer description

As Chief Information Officer (CIO) for Group & BGIUK Functions, you’ll play a vital role in shaping the technology strategy that supports our People, Finance and Corporate Functions across the UK and Group. This senior leadership role focuses on creating resilient, secure and modern technology platforms that enable colleagues to do their best work every day, ultimately supporting better health outcomes.


Key Responsibilities

* Define and deliver the long-term technology strategy for People, Finance and wider corporate functions
* Shape multi‑year roadmaps that simplify technology, automate processes and enable data‑driven decision making
* Act as an executive partner to senior leaders, ensuring technology is a true enabler of transformation
* Lead large, multi‑location technology teams, building inclusive, high‑performing cultures
* Champion product‑centric, customer‑focused ways of working and continuous improvement
* Oversee platforms supporting Finance, People, Legal, Risk, Procurement and Corporate Affairs
* Ensure high levels of resilience, security, regulatory compliance and operational stability
* Own key supplier relationships and optimise commercial value across a complex vendor landscape
* Lead the rationalisation and standardisation of systems to reduce complexity and improve sustainability


What We’re Looking For

* Executive‑level technology leadership experience in large, complex and ideally regulated organisations
* A strong track record delivering transformation across Finance, People or corporate functions
* Commercial confidence, including investment planning, supplier management and value optimisation
* Experience leading distributed teams through change with clarity and care
* A collaborative style, with the ability to influence at board and executive level
* Experience working in agile or product‑based delivery environments
* A clear understanding of resilience, operational risk and compliance expectations


Benefits

* 25 days holiday, increasing through length of service, with the option to buy or sell
* Enhanced pension and life insurance
* Private medical insurance
* Access to our health and wellbeing services
* Discounts on Bupa products and services
